Aluminum Line Products Company (“ALPCO”) is a leading OEM and aftermarket supplier that provides a
complete line of aluminum and stainless standard and custom coil, first stage blanks, punched blanks,
and components to the Commercial Transportation industry. The Company is headquartered in
Westlake, Ohio, USA, with a network of sales and stocking warehouse locations throughout North
America. ALPCO’s vast array of products are found “above the frame” in truck bodies, van and
refrigerated trailers, horse and livestock, and other specialty trailers and bodies. For over 50 years,
ALPCO has focused on quality, innovation and customer service. For more information about ALPCO
visit www.aluminumline.com.

POSITION: Maintenance Technician
LOCATION: Westlake, OH 44145
REPORTS TO: Maintenance Manager
GENERAL SUMMARY:
Maintenance technician will work independently and with other plant personnel to perform
preventative, predictive and routine maintenance tasks. They will troubleshoot issues, repair failures of
production and facilities equipment, and ensure maximum equipment efficiency and effectiveness. All
tasks will be performed while supporting the policies, goals and objectives of the company.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ES, RESPONSIBILITIES & AUTHORITIES:
 Repair and maintain plant machinery and equipment such as cut lines, conveyors, compressors,
shears, turret presses, press brakes and pumps.
 Repair or replace control devices such as switches, photo eyes, proximity sensors, pushbuttons,
contactors, motor starters, etc. as needed
 Perform work order repairs, inspections and adjustments.
 Able to set up and operate welders, drill press, grinder, hand tools and other metal working
equipment.
 Fabrication and modification of new and existing equipment.
 Participates in plant safety, health and environmental programs.
 Will sign off on equipment inspections performed by operators daily at the start of each
operating shift.
 Must be able to work overtime as required.
 Must be willing to work a changing shift schedule and on a rotating weekend on call list.
 Other duties as assigned.
Required Education, Experience, Certification, Licenses, Registration:
 High school diploma or GED required.
 Have at least 3 years experience with hydraulics, pneumatics, mechanics and basic electrical
repair.

Ability to read and interpret documents and drawings.
Ability to write detailed repair reports as well as good verbal communication.
Post-secondary education and/or a technical trade certificate is an asset.
Operate Tow Motors, Scissor Lifts, Waves and Walkies.
Expertise and proficiency with basic office computer software, and the ability to learn how to
effectively use maintenance software to input data and research parts.
Knowledge, Skills & Abilities:
 Preventative maintenance.
 Electrical and mechanical facility maintenance.
 Machine trouble shooting.
 Repair propane gas and electric Cat lift trucks.
 Trouble shooting ABB drives, Mitsubishi drives, Quantum 111 drives, CNC Fanuc controls,
Warner Swasey CNC and Cincinnati Form Master.
 Ability to read electrical blueprints and schematics.
 Welding and fabrication.
 Demonstrates verbal and written communication skills to interact effectively with other people.
 Basic computer skills.
 Must be customer focused.
 Ability and willingness to meet high-pressure deadlines.
Physical Demands:
 Must be able to lift and move up to 50 pounds with or without reasonable accommodation.
 Must be able to work in standing/walking position in excess of eight hours a day.
 Must be able to climb ladders and work at elevations
Work Environment:
 Must be able to tolerate exposure to dust, fumes, grease, oils, lubes, noise, temperature and
other elements in the shop area.
 PPE requirements, Safety Glasses, Gloves, Arm Guards, Ear Plugs, Steel Toe Boots and Welding
Shield.
